World War I 1914-1918: What England Wants 1918 German propaganda poster showing British planes bombing a factory, a response to article by a Member of Parliament saying Rhine industry must be bombed to destruction

This print from Universal Images Group (UIG) showcases a powerful German propaganda poster titled "World War I 1914-1918: What England Wants". Created in 1918, this chromolithograph serves as a response to an article by a Member of Parliament advocating for the destruction of Rhine industry through bombing. The poster depicts British planes mercilessly bombing a factory, symbolizing England's aggressive intentions towards Germany during the war. With meticulous attention to detail and vibrant colors, this artwork effectively conveys the message of destruction and chaos that England supposedly desires. As an artifact from World War I, this German propaganda piece offers valuable insights into the psychological warfare employed during that era.
